About CING Cingulate Inc.

Cingulate Inc is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company focused on the development of products utilizing its drug delivery platform technology that enables the formulation and manufacture of once-daily tablets of multi-dose therapies, with an initial focus on the treatment of Attention Deficit/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) and anxiety. The Company is developing two proprietary, first-line stimulant medications, CTx-1301 (dexmethylphenidate) and CTx-1302 (dextroamphetamine), for the treatment of ADHD intended for all patient segments: children, adolescents, and adults. The company focuses on the treatment of Attention Deficit/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) and anxiety, and identifying and evaluating additional therapeutic areas to use PTR technology to develop future product candidates.
